Are you ready to dive into a dish that’s both delightful and easy? Spinach Ricotta Stuffed Shells are a creamy, cheesy wonder that will impress your taste buds and simplify your cooking. In this article, I’ll guide you through all the steps, ingredients, and tips you need to create this satisfying meal. Let’s get started and transform your kitchen into a hub of delicious flavors!
Why I Love This Recipe
- Delicious Flavor Combination: The mix of creamy ricotta, savory spinach, and rich marinara creates a mouthwatering taste that is loved by all.
- Easy to Prepare: With simple ingredients and straightforward steps, this dish is perfect for both novice and experienced cooks.
- Great for Meal Prep: This recipe can be made ahead of time and stored in the fridge or freezer, making it a convenient option for busy weeknights.
- Customizable: You can easily adapt this recipe by adding your favorite vegetables or proteins, making it versatile for different tastes.
Ingredients
Complete List of Ingredients
To make delicious spinach ricotta stuffed shells, gather these ingredients:
- 12 jumbo pasta shells
- 2 cups fresh spinach, chopped
- 1 cup ricotta cheese
- 1 cup shredded mozzarella cheese
- 1/2 cup grated Parmesan cheese
- 1 egg, beaten
- 2 cups marinara sauce
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- Salt and pepper, to taste
- Fresh basil or parsley, for garnish
Recommended Quality for Ingredients
When choosing ingredients, look for fresh and high-quality items. Fresh spinach adds great flavor. For cheeses, use whole milk ricotta and good mozzarella. They melt well and give a nice texture. Choose a rich marinara sauce. This sauce brings all the flavors together. If you can, buy organic or local products. They often taste better and are healthier.
Substitutions and Enhancements
You can switch some ingredients if you want. For a lighter dish, use low-fat ricotta. If you like more flavors, add spices like nutmeg or red pepper flakes. You can also mix in some cooked ground meat. This adds protein and heartiness. For a vegan version, try tofu instead of ricotta. Blend it with some lemon juice and nutritional yeast for flavor.

Step-by-Step Instructions
Preparation Steps
First, preheat your oven to 375°F (190°C). This step warms the oven for even cooking. Next, cook 12 jumbo pasta shells in boiling water. Follow the package instructions until they are al dente. After cooking, drain the shells and let them cool slightly.
In a large mixing bowl, gather your filling. Add 2 cups of chopped fresh spinach. Mix in 1 cup of ricotta cheese and 1/2 cup of mozzarella cheese. Then, add 1/2 cup of grated Parmesan cheese and 1 beaten egg. Sprinkle in 1 teaspoon of garlic powder and 1 teaspoon of onion powder. Season with salt and pepper to taste. Stir everything until well blended.
Cooking and Baking Process
Now, it’s time to assemble the dish. Spread 1 cup of marinara sauce across the bottom of a 9×13 inch baking dish. Take each pasta shell and carefully stuff it with the spinach and ricotta mixture. Place the stuffed shells open side up in the baking dish.
Once all the shells are filled, pour the remaining marinara sauce over them. Make sure each shell is well-coated. Next, sprinkle the remaining mozzarella cheese on top. Cover the dish with aluminum foil to keep moisture in. Bake for 25 minutes in the preheated oven. After that, remove the foil and bake for another 10 to 15 minutes. Look for bubbly and golden cheese on top.
Serving Suggestions and Presentation Tips
After baking, let the dish cool for a few minutes. This helps the flavors settle. For a nice touch, garnish with fresh basil or parsley. Serve the stuffed shells with a side salad or some crusty bread. Enjoy your delicious Spinach Ricotta Stuffed Shells!
Tips & Tricks
How to Perfectly Cook Pasta Shells
To cook pasta shells just right, start with a large pot. Use plenty of water to boil. Add salt to the water to enhance flavor. Cook the shells until they are al dente, which means they should still have a little bite. This usually takes about 9 to 12 minutes. Stir them gently to prevent sticking. Drain the shells and let them cool slightly. Make sure they are not overcooked, or they will break when you stuff them.
Cheese Variations for Extra Flavor
Ricotta cheese is the star of this dish, but you can mix it up. Try adding feta cheese for a tangy kick. Cream cheese can add a smooth texture. You can also use goat cheese for a unique taste. Mixing different cheeses can make your filling richer. Don’t be afraid to experiment! Just keep the total amount of cheese the same.
Common Mistakes to Avoid
Many cooks forget to season the filling. Add salt and pepper to enhance the taste. Another mistake is overstuffing the shells. It may seem tempting, but it can lead to messy baking. Make sure to pack the filling gently. Lastly, don’t skip the sauce on top. It keeps the shells moist and adds flavor. Following these tips will help you create perfect Spinach Ricotta Stuffed Shells.
Pro Tips
- Use Fresh Spinach: Fresh spinach provides a vibrant color and flavor. If using frozen spinach, make sure to squeeze out all the excess moisture to avoid a watery filling.
- Cheese Variations: Feel free to mix different cheeses such as feta or goat cheese for added flavor. Just remember to adjust the salt accordingly!
- Make Ahead: You can prepare the stuffed shells in advance and refrigerate them before baking. Just add a few extra minutes to the baking time if they go in cold.
- Garnish for Color: Fresh basil or parsley not only adds a pop of color but also enhances the flavor. Add it just before serving for the best presentation.

Variations
Vegetarian and Vegan Options
This dish is easy to adapt for vegetarians and vegans. For a vegetarian option, simply stick to the original recipe. You can use vegan ricotta made from blended tofu, cashews, or almonds. Replace the egg with a flaxseed egg or silken tofu to bind the filling. This way, you still get a creamy texture without the dairy.
Protein Additions
If you want to boost the protein, add cooked chicken or sausage. Ground turkey or beef also works well. Just brown the meat in a pan before mixing it into the filling. This adds flavor and makes the dish heartier. You can also mix in some cooked lentils for a plant-based protein option.
Flavor Enhancements
To elevate the taste, add spices and herbs. Italian seasoning, crushed red pepper, or fresh garlic can give it a kick. Fresh herbs like basil, thyme, or parsley will brighten the dish. Mix some of these into the ricotta filling or sprinkle them on top before serving. These small changes can make a big difference in flavor.
Storage Info
Best Practices for Storing Leftovers
After making Spinach Ricotta Stuffed Shells, you may have some leftovers. To store them, let the shells cool to room temperature. Then, place them in an airtight container. This will keep them fresh for up to three days in the fridge. If you want to keep them longer, freezing is a great option.
Freezing Instructions and Tips
To freeze your stuffed shells, start by preparing them as usual. Once baked, let them cool completely. Then, wrap each shell in plastic wrap. After that, place them in a freezer-safe bag or container. Label it with the date. You can freeze them for up to three months. When you’re ready to eat, simply thaw them in the fridge overnight.
Reheating Methods to Retain Flavor
Reheating is simple. For the best taste, use the oven. Preheat it to 350°F (175°C). Place the shells in a baking dish and cover with foil. This keeps the moisture in. Heat for about 20-25 minutes or until they are warm throughout. You can also use the microwave, but the oven method keeps them tastier. Enjoy your delicious meal again!
FAQs
What can I substitute for ricotta cheese?
You can use cottage cheese instead of ricotta. Blend it for a smoother texture. Cream cheese works too, but it is richer. For a dairy-free option, try cashew cream. Just soak cashews, blend, and season to taste. Each option brings a unique flavor to your dish.
Can I make Spinach Ricotta Stuffed Shells ahead of time?
Yes, you can prepare these stuffed shells in advance. Assemble the shells and cover them with sauce. Wrap the dish with plastic wrap and store it in the fridge. You can keep it there for up to two days. When ready to bake, remove the wrap and add extra sauce if needed.
How do I adjust the recipe for larger servings?
To serve more people, simply double the ingredients. Use 24 jumbo pasta shells and adjust the cheese and spinach amounts. You can also increase the marinara sauce. Use a larger baking dish to fit everything. Bake as directed, but check for doneness. Enjoy your feast!
This blog post covered everything you need for perfect stuffed shells. We explored the best ingredients and their substitutes. I shared step-by-step cooking instructions and serving tips. You learned helpful tips to avoid common mistakes and variations to enhance flavors. Finally, I detailed safe storage and reheating methods.
Now, you’re ready to make delicious stuffed shells that everyone will love. Enjoy getting creative with your meal

Spinach Ricotta Stuffed Shells
Ingredients
- 12 pieces jumbo pasta shells
- 2 cups fresh spinach, chopped
- 1 cup ricotta cheese
- 1 cup shredded mozzarella cheese
- 0.5 cup grated Parmesan cheese
- 1 piece egg, beaten
- 2 cups marinara sauce
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- to taste salt and pepper
- for garnish fresh basil or parsley
Instructions
- Preheat your oven to 375°F (190°C).
- Cook the jumbo pasta shells according to package instructions until al dente. Drain and set aside to cool slightly.
- In a large mixing bowl, combine the chopped spinach, ricotta cheese, 1/2 cup of the mozzarella cheese, Parmesan cheese, beaten egg, garlic powder, onion powder, salt, and pepper. Mix well until all ingredients are thoroughly combined.
- Spread 1 cup of marinara sauce evenly across the bottom of a 9x13 inch baking dish.
- Carefully stuff each cooked pasta shell with the spinach and ricotta mixture. Place the stuffed shells open side up in the baking dish.
- Once all shells are stuffed, pour the remaining marinara sauce over the top, ensuring they are well-coated.
- Sprinkle the remaining mozzarella cheese over the shells.
- Cover the baking dish with aluminum foil and bake in the preheated oven for 25 minutes.
- Remove the foil and continue baking for an additional 10-15 minutes, or until the cheese is bubbly and golden.
- Allow to cool for a few minutes before serving. Garnish with fresh basil or parsley.


